The News

The United Nations Children's Fund (UNICEF) announced that Somalia has seen a 32 percent increase in the number of children treated for severe malnutrition.

Analysis & Context

Analytically, this rise in cases of severe malnutrition reflects an escalating humanitarian crisis in Somalia. Drought and political instability are among the key factors contributing to the worsening situation. In a broader context, many African countries face similar issues due to climate change and conflicts leading to food shortages and food security concerns.
